CVE-2026-54550
IzPack: Path Traversal in UnpackerBase allows writing files outside the installation directory via malicious pack entries
IzPack is a widely used tool for packaging applications on the Java platform as cross-platform installers. In 5.2.6 and earlier, UnpackerBase.unpack() in izpack-installer/src/main/java/com/izforge/izpack/installer/unpacker/UnpackerBase.java obtains an attacker-controlled PackFile targetPath, passes it through IoHelper.translatePath(), which only converts separators, and constructs a File without normalizing parent-directory segments or enforcing destination containment. A malicious installer pack entry containing ../ sequences can therefore write outside the intended installation directory to startup folders, executable search paths, or other locations accessible with the victim's privileges when the victim runs the installer.
